About J.P. Morgan Corporate & Investment Bank

J.P. Morgan’s Corporate & Investment Bank (CIB) is a global leader across banking, markets and investor services. The world’s most important corporations, governments and institutions entrust us with their business in more than 100 countries. With $18 trillion of assets under custody and $393 billion in deposits, the Corporate & Investment Bank provides strategic advice, raises capital, manages risk and extends liquidity in markets around the world.

Department Description

Digital Document Services (DDS) is a dedicated team of change resources focused on large scale transformation initiatives within the document management space that address Industry, Client and Business requirements across the Corporate & Investment Bank (CIB). The group provides a unique mix of project skills and product experience that are not tied to a specific business enabling it to deliver enhanced document management services that can be leveraged and reused across any business function across the firm.

Team Background

Within DDS, our team is working on a new initiative focused on delivering the create functionality using contract management software through a Contract Lifecycle Management (CLM) tool. This initiative will facilitate and speed time to market for contract negotiation between Legal and the client by digitizing, organizing and centralizing business contracts to provide a ‘born digital’ documentation experience.
